Why Cooking at the Campsite is Different
Cooking in the great outdoors comes with unique challenges and opportunities. Unlike your home kitchen, you won’t have access to all your usual appliances and tools, so planning is key. Here are a few essential tips:
- Keep it simple: Choose recipes with a few ingredients that require minimal prep.
- Use foil packets: These make cleanup easy and allow for effortless, flavorful meals.
- Prep at home: Chop vegetables, marinate meats, and pre-mix dry ingredients before heading out.
- Pack smart: Bring essential cooking tools like a cast iron skillet, tongs, foil, and biodegradable soap for easy cleaning.
Easy & Delicious Camping Recipes
1. Campfire Breakfast Burritos
Start your day with a protein-packed breakfast burrito that’s easy to cook over the fire.
Ingredients:
- 4 large eggs
- ½ cup shredded cheese
- ½ cup cooked sausage or bacon
- ¼ cup diced bell peppers
- 4 tortillas
- Salt & pepper to taste
- Aluminum foil
Instructions:
- In a pan, scramble the eggs over medium heat.
- Add cooked sausage/bacon and diced peppers. Stir until combined.
- Place the mixture onto a tortilla, sprinkle with cheese, and roll tightly.
- Wrap in foil and place over campfire coals or a grill for 5-10 minutes.
- Unwrap and enjoy a hot, hearty breakfast!
2. One-Pot Chili
A warm, comforting dish that’s perfect for chilly camping nights.
Ingredients:
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 can kidney beans, drained
- 1 can diced tomatoes
- ½ cup chopped onions
- 1 tsp chili powder
- ½ tsp garlic powder
- Salt & pepper to taste
Instructions:
- In a large pot, cook ground beef over medium heat until browned.
- Add onions and cook until soft.
- Stir in beans, tomatoes, and seasonings. Simmer for 15-20 minutes.
- Serve hot with cornbread or crackers.
3. Campfire Pizza
Yes, you can have pizza while camping!
Ingredients:
- 1 pre-made pizza dough
- ½ cup pizza sauce
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- ½ cup sliced pepperoni or favorite toppings
- 1 tbsp olive oil
Instructions:
- Roll out the pizza dough and lightly oil one side.
- Place the oiled side on a grill or cast iron pan over the fire.
- Cook for 3-5 minutes until crispy, then flip.
- Spread sauce, cheese, and toppings on the cooked side.
- Cover and cook until cheese melts.
4. Foil Packet Garlic Butter Shrimp
A quick, no-mess dinner that’s bursting with flavor.
Ingredients:
- 1 lb shrimp, peeled and deveined
- 2 tbsp melted butter
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- ½ tsp paprika
- 1 lemon, sliced
- Salt & pepper to taste
Instructions:
- In a bowl, toss shrimp with butter, garlic, paprika, salt, and pepper.
- Divide into foil packets, add lemon slices, and seal tightly.
- Cook over hot coals or a grill for 8-10 minutes.
- Open carefully and enjoy!
5. S’mores Banana Boats
A fun, gooey dessert everyone will love.
Ingredients:
- 4 bananas
- ½ cup chocolate chips
- ½ cup mini marshmallows
- ¼ cup crushed graham crackers
Instructions:
- Slice bananas lengthwise (without cutting all the way through).
- Stuff with chocolate chips, marshmallows, and graham crackers.
- Wrap in foil and heat over the fire for 5 minutes.
- Unwrap and dig in!

Camping Cooking FAQs
1. What are the best foods to take camping?
Pack non-perishable foods like canned goods, pasta, rice, trail mix, and granola bars. Fresh foods like eggs, cheese, and pre-cut veggies can be stored in a cooler with ice packs.
2. How do you cook without a stove while camping?
Use a campfire, grill, or a portable propane stove. Foil packet meals and one-pot dishes are great options.
3. How can I keep food cold while camping?
Use a high-quality cooler with ice packs. Freeze meats and pack them at the bottom to keep them cold longer.
4. What is the easiest meal to cook while camping?
Foil packet meals like garlic butter shrimp or campfire nachos require minimal prep and cleanup, making them perfect for camping.
